Tentang Boole Magnetic Declination Ima
Sentuh titik di peta dunia dan dapatkan Magnetic North Deviation
Sentuh satu titik di peta dunia dan dapatkan Magnetic North Deviation.
Saat menggunakan posisi GPS, kompas menyajikan True (geografis) Utara dan Magnetic Utara.
Ketika diarahkan melalui peta, kartu terkunci di bagian atas, dan Arrow menunjuk ke variasi Magnet, deklinasi yang terkait dengan utara geografis.
Aplikasi tujuan pendidikan dan dimaksudkan hanya untuk mempelajari perilaku kanvas,
untuk menggunakannya sebagai tabel untuk meminta data dari sumber informasi dua dimensi, menggunakan kerangka kerja MIT App Inventor.
Kode sumber tersedia di:
http://ai2.appinventor.mit.edu/
dan cari: Deklinasi Magnetik Boole
Sumber data adalah perangkat lunak NOAA yang diperoleh dari: https://ngdc.noaa.gov/geomag/geomag.shtml
Peta dunia dengan garis deklinasi diperoleh dari https://www.ngdc.noaa.gov/geomag/magfield-wist/
Setelah tabel grid Declination-89to90.csv dihasilkan dari perangkat lunak wmm_grid.exe, mintalah informasi Declination dari -89 hingga +90 lintang, dan dari -179 hingga 180 bujur, langkah 1 derajat, 2019 tanggal, pada ketinggian 3 km, gambar png telah dihasilkan berdasarkan skrip PHP ini:
$ im = @imagecreatetruecolor (360.180)
atau mati ("Tidak Dapat Menginisialisasi aliran gambar GD baru");
if ($ i <= 0) {
$ b = intval (abs ($ i / 32)) * 4;
$ g = (abs ($ i)% 32) * 8;
}
if ($ i> 0) {
$ r = intval (abs ($ i / 32)) * 4;
$ g = (abs ($ i)% 32) * 8;
}
printf ("membuat warna". $ i. "
\ n");
$ {"color". $ i} = imagecolorallocate ($ im, $ r, $ g, $ b);
}
$ row = 1;
if (($ handle = fopen ("Declination-89to90.csv", "r"))! == FALSE) {
while (($ data = fgetcsv ($ handle, 1000, ","))! == FALSE) {
$ num = count ($ data);
echo "
$ num campos na linha $ row:
\ n";
$ row ++;
untuk ($ c = 0; $ c <$ num; $ c ++) {
echo $ c. ">". $ data [$ c]. "
\ n";
}
$ x = 179 + $ data [1];
$ y = 89 + ($ data [0] * (-1));
$ color = "color". $ data [2] * 1;
echo "membuat $ im, $ x, $ y, $ color
";
imagesetpixel ($ im, $ x, $ y, $ {$ color});
}
fclose ($ handle);
}
imagepng ($ im, "Declination_image-89to90.png", 0);
imagedestroy ($ im);
Semua tautan di atas diakses pada 14 Oktober 2018
Pada aplikasi, gambar di atas digunakan sebagai gambar Background pada kanvas, dan menyeret jari pada kanvas akan menunjukkan piksel yang diperiksa tentang warnanya.
Merah dan Biru adalah penyimpangan positif dan negatif, dan hijau adalah fraksi yang lebih rendah dari nilainya. Seperti yang Anda lihat di kode sumber
Saya harap Anda menikmati aplikasi ini dan lebih banyak informasi atau ide dapat dikirim kepada saya oleh: [email protected]
What's new in the latest 1.01
Informasi APK Boole Magnetic Declination Ima
Versi lama Boole Magnetic Declination Ima
Boole Magnetic Declination Ima 1.01

Pengunduhan Super cepat dan aman melalui aplikasi APKPure
Sekali klik untuk menginstal file XAPK/APK di Android!